现在位置: 首页 > covet发表的所有文章
  • 10月
  • 05日
综合 ⁄ 共 2746字 评论关闭
 X.509是常见通用的证书格式。所有的证书都符合为Public Key Infrastructure (PKI) 制定的 ITU-T X509 国际标准。 因此(理论上)为一种应用创建的证书可以用于任何其他符合X.509标准的应用。在一份证书中,必须证明公钥及其所有者的姓名是一致的。对X.509证书来说,认证者总是 CA或由CA指定的人,一份X.509证书是一些标准字段的集合,这些字段包含有关用户或设备及其相应公钥的信息。X.509标准定义了证书中应该包含哪些信息,并描述了这些信息是如何编码的(即数据格式),所有的X.509证书包含以下数据: 1、X.509版本号:指出该证书......
阅读全文
  • 05月
  • 07日
综合 ⁄ 共 205字 评论关闭
昨天是因为大家都打牌了,所以不好意思一个人不打来学习,其实如果我要学习也无所谓,不过还是和大家一起比较好。 以后中午时间别非要12:30才开始学习了,早点开始,感觉时间都不够 今天做的挺好,都做到了,也不算浪费多少时间了,每天有进步就行。 以后每天和张厚营做俯卧撑,和他一起,就比较容易坚持,坚持一年下来,习惯也就养成了,这也是好习惯呀,身体是革命的本钱,如果现在不锻炼,那以后可能会比较容易生病,所以养好身体吧。  
阅读全文
  • 04月
  • 03日
综合 ⁄ 共 1042字 评论关闭
本题的题意就是从长为n的串中截取一段,把剩下的两端拼接起来构成一个可以够成的最长连续上升子序列。 首先本题若直接按照题意来先枚举截取的起点和终点在数一数就需要O(n^3)时间复杂度。n为2*10^5太大。 价格预处理就可以避免数一数、 以f(i) 表示以i位置为开头的连续上升序列的长度。g(i)表示以i位置为结尾的连续上升序列的长度。 然后只需优化枚举环节。 可以只枚举右端点,快速找到一个比之值小而且g(i)尽可能大的点j。 如何做到这一点,观察i点之前的(a[ j ] , g[ j ]) 二元组,如果 a[ k ] > a[ t ] &&......
阅读全文
  • 01月
  • 09日
综合 ⁄ 共 702字 评论关闭
#include <stdlib.h> #include <iostream> #include <ctime> using namespace std; void Test() { int ran_num = 0; cout<<"不指定seed, "; for(int i=0; i<10;i++) { ran_num = rand()%6; cout<<ran_num<<" "; }//每次运行都将输出:5,5,4,4,5,4,0,0,4,2 srand(1); cout<<"\n指定seed为1, "; for(int i=0; i<10;i++) { ran_num = rand()%6; cout<<ran_num<<" "; }//每次运行都将......
阅读全文
  • 06月
  • 08日
综合 ⁄ 共 321字 评论关闭
1、遇到玩家频繁上下线回档。           原因: 因为数据定时存储,玩家下线数据未完成保存逻辑玩家又上线导致数据取到滴是上次保存滴数据。             解决方法:                       在账号上增加一个online这段在玩家所有数据都保存完后将这个字段置为flase,然后加一个然后当玩家上线滴时候判断一次这个值                      然后给出一个反馈,然后也可以增加一个让他反复登陆滴字段让玩家登陆两次或者三次才能正常登陆上 这时候数据保存也完成了。            注意:这里滴解决方法需要考虑一个玩家在线和其他玩家顶......
阅读全文
  • 05月
  • 19日
综合 ⁄ 共 2159字 评论关闭
朋友帖了如下一段代码:   #pragma pack(4)   class TestB   {   public:     int aa;     char a;     short b;     char c;   };   int nSize = sizeof(TestB);   这里nSize结果为12,在预料之中。   现在去掉第一个成员变量为如下代码:   #pragma pack(4)   class TestC   {   public:     char a;     short b;     char c;   };   int nSize = sizeof(TestC);   按照正常的填充方式nSize的结果应该是8,为什么结果显示nSize为6呢? 事实上,很多人对#pragma pack......
阅读全文
  • 05月
  • 18日
综合 ⁄ 共 4025字 评论关闭
【存储过程的概念】   存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集。经编译后存储在数据库中。 存储过程是数据库中的一个重要对象,用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。 存储过程是由 流控制 和 SQL语句书写的过程,这个过程经编译和优化后存储在数据库服务器中。 存储过程 可由应用程序通过一个调用来执行,而且允许用户声明变量。 同时,存储过程可以接收和输出参数、返回执行存储过程的状态值,也可以嵌套调用。   【存储过程的功能】   这类语言主要提供以下功能,......
阅读全文
  • 05月
  • 09日
综合 ⁄ 共 608字 评论关闭
// 演示选班长,定义一个数组,存储所有人,// 程序开始时,每个人都有可能是班长,所以每个人的值都为1,// 一旦这个人被出局,则值变为0, int select() {  int i=0;    // 数组的下标 int loop = 0;   // 出局的循环 int loopSize = 2; // 出列的数字 int len = 5;  // 数组的长度 int men[5];   // 要选班长的数组 int out = 0;  // 出局人数 int start = 2;  // 从第几个人开始数  for (i = 0; i<len; i++) {  men[i] = i+1; }  i = start - 1; while (out<len-1) {  if (men[i] != 0) {   loop ++;  }   if (loop == (......
阅读全文
  • 04月
  • 27日
综合 ⁄ 共 1388字 评论关闭
import java.util.*; public class Translate{  public static void  main(String[] args){   Scanner sc = new Scanner(System.in);   String  num = sc.nextLine();   solv(num);  }  private static void solv(String num){   char[] trans = {'零','壹','贰','叁','肆','伍','陆','柒','捌','玖'};   char[] dan ={'拾','佰','仟'};   char[] dan1 = {'万','亿'};   char ch;   int n = 0,l = 0;   int j = 0,temp=0;   int t = 1,c=0, d = 0,f = 0,m=0;   boolean bl = true;   for(int i = 0;i < num.length();i++){    c......
阅读全文
  • 04月
  • 23日
综合 ⁄ 共 2250字 评论关闭
Scout YYF I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 3290   Accepted: 797 Description YYF is a couragous scout. Now he is on a dangerous mission which is to penetrate into the enemy's base. After overcoming a series difficulties, YYF is now at the start of enemy's famous "mine road". This is a very long road, on which there are numbers of mines. At first, YYF is at step one. For each step after that, YYF will walk one step with a probability......
阅读全文
  • 04月
  • 22日
综合 ⁄ 共 6344字 评论关闭
Android Project Butter分析 一背景知识介绍 随着时间的推移,Android OS系统一直在不断进化、壮大,日趋完善。但直到Android 4.0问世,有关UI显示不流畅的问题也一直未得到根本解决。在整个进化过程中,Android在Display(显示)系统这块也下了不少功夫,例如,使用硬件加速等技术,但本质原因似乎和硬件关系并不大,因为iPhone的硬件配置并不比那些价格相近的Android机器的硬件配置强,而iPhone UI的流畅性强却是有目共睹的。 从Android 4.1(版本代号为Jelly Bean)开始,Android OS开发团队便力图在每个版本中解决一个重要问......
阅读全文
  • 04月
  • 10日
综合 ⁄ 共 522字 评论关闭
2011.2 伊始 在公司实习,进入android组。对于一项新的技术,自己还不是很了解,所以也很喜欢。 当时的情况,每天日夜折腾,搭上eclipse的开发环境,自己整一个安卓手机,照着老同事给的文档,开始写着自己的小demo。不懂的向他们询问,空余时间看看书,看看教学视频,后来入手还是挺快的。到后来感觉还是和java相通的,入门也很快。 入门以后,就跟着做商家咨询回复项目,虽然是小项目,当时整起来还是挺有意思的。按钮的切换,widget的实现等。 在这个项目中,也有不少编程方面的收获:项目中,也许需要一些开关按钮一样的东西,......
阅读全文